Choosing the Right Containers


The first step in building a house of shipping containers is finding the right containers for your project. Shipping containers come in various sizes, including 20-foot and 40-foot options, with standard heights and widths. When selecting containers, it is crucial to inspect them thoroughly. Look for containers that are structurally sound, with minimal rust or damage. Ensure the containers have valid CSC plates, indicating they are safe for shipping.


Next, consider the number of containers you will need based on your desired floor plan. The layout and size of your house will determine how many containers you require. For instance, a small cabin may only need one container, while a larger family home could comprise multiple containers joined together. Additionally, think about the container's orientation to maximize natural light and views.

Site Preparation and Foundation


Before diving into the construction process, it is crucial to prepare the site and lay a solid foundation for your shipping container house. Here are the key steps involved in site preparation and foundation construction:


1. Site Evaluation: Assess the potential location for your container house, considering factors such as accessibility, views, sunlight, drainage, and utilities. Obtain any necessary permits or permissions from local authorities.


2. Clearing and Leveling: Clear the site of any vegetation, debris, or obstacles that may hinder construction. Level the ground to provide a stable and even foundation.


3. Excavation and Footings: Excavate the ground where the footings will be placed. Consult a structural engineer to determine the appropriate depth and type of footings required for the specific container house design.


4. Concrete Footings: Pour reinforced concrete footings into the excavated trenches. These footings will provide stability and anchor points for the shipping container structure.


5. Anchor Placement: Install anchor bolts into the wet concrete footings. These bolts will connect the containers to the foundation and prevent shifting or movement.


6. Foundation Walls: Construct the foundation walls using concrete or other approved materials, following local building codes. The foundation walls should align with the container layout and provide additional support.


Container Placement and Structural Reinforcement


Once the foundation is complete, it's time to position the shipping containers and reinforce their structure. Follow these steps to ensure a secure and stable container placement:


1. Crane or Forklift Placement: Use specialized equipment like cranes or forklifts to carefully lift and position the shipping containers onto the foundation. Take care to align them accurately according to the floor plan.


2. Container Joining: If your design requires multiple containers, join them together securely. Welding is a common method for connecting containers, ensuring structural integrity. Consult with a professional welder to ensure proper techniques and safety measures.


3. Structural Cutouts: Plan and execute any necessary cutouts for doors, windows, and openings. Reinforce the container structure around these cutouts to maintain their strength and integrity.


4. Roof Reinforcement: Shipping container roofs are not designed to handle heavy loads, so it is essential to reinforce them. Consider adding a secondary roof structure, such as a steel framework, to increase load-bearing capacity and provide insulation.


5. Vertical Support: Enhance the strength of the container walls by adding vertical support, such as steel beams or columns, at strategic points. This reinforcement will help distribute the load and prevent deformation.


6. Insulation: Insulating the container walls and ceiling is crucial to regulate temperature and reduce energy consumption. Various insulation materials, such as spray foam or rigid panels, can be used depending on your climate and budget.


Interior and Exterior Finishes


With the structure in place, it's time to focus on the aesthetic and functional finishes of your shipping container house. Here are the key steps involved in creating a comfortable and visually appealing living space:


1. Interior Layout Planning: Determine the layout of your container house, considering factors like room organization, functionality, and personal preferences. Divide the interior space into rooms, and plan the placement of walls, doors, and windows accordingly.


2. Partition Walls: Install partition walls inside the containers to create separate rooms. These walls can be made of various materials, including drywall, plywood, or other approved construction materials. Ensure proper insulation and soundproofing for privacy and comfort.


3. Plumbing and Electrical: Plan the plumbing and electrical systems, considering the locations of kitchen, bathroom, and utility areas. Consult with licensed professionals to ensure compliance with building codes and safety standards.


4. Windows and Doors: Install windows and doors according to the design and functionality of each space. Consider energy-efficient options to maximize natural light while minimizing heat loss or gain.


5. Flooring: Choose suitable flooring materials for each area of your container house, considering factors like durability, comfort, and aesthetics. Options include hardwood, laminate, tile, or engineered flooring.


6. Wall Treatments: Enhance the visual appeal of your interior walls with various treatments, such as paint, wallpaper, or textured finishes. Consider using eco-friendly, low VOC paints for a healthier indoor environment.


7. Exterior Finishes: Decide on the exterior finishes to protect the container house from weather elements and enhance its appearance. Options include cladding materials, such as wood, metal, or cementitious siding, as well as paint or coatings for added protection.
